ranap reset
Configures various Radio Access Network (RAN) Application Part reset procedure parameters in an HNB access

default
Resets the RANAP RESET parameters on HNB-GW service instance.
no
Disables the RANAP RESET procedure related parameters in an HNB-GW service instance.
ack-timeout
timer_value
Sets the timer value (in seconds) to wait for Reset Acknowledge from SGSN/MSC. This is used during HNB-
GW initiated RANAP RESET procedure in HNB-GW service instance.

timer_value
is an integer value from 5 through 10. Default: 10
guard-timeout
g_timer_value
Sets the timer value (in seconds) to send Reset Acknowledge to SGSN/MSC. After this duration the HNB-
GW sends RESET-ACK to SGSN/MSC. This is used during SGSN/MSC initiated RANAP RESET
procedure in HNB-GW service instance.

g_timer_value
is an integer value from 5 through 10. Default: 10
hnbgw-initiated
Enables the HNB-GW Initiated RANAP RESET procedures. Default: Disabled
